Title :
Semiparametric identification of Wiener systems using a single harmonic input and retrospective cost optimization

Abstract :
We present a two-step method for identifying SISO Wiener systems. First, using a single harmonic input, we estimate a nonparametric model of the static nonlinearity, which is assumed to be only piecewise continuous. Second, using the identified nonparametric map, we use retrospective cost optimization to identify a parametric model of the linear dynamic system. This method is demonstrated on several examples of increasing complexity.
